I was banded last Friday (Oct 19th). I started to feel better on Monday. I was dizzy and sore all weekend, and did very little. Monday I took a shower and put real clothes on - I felt much better. Every day is a little better, although I'm still sore. Don't push it. They say it takes several days even weeks until the port pain disappears. I'm slowly walking a few times a day (up and down the street), and carefully getting more "mobile". The gas pain kicked in 2 days after surgery, but, it wasn't horrible. Take 2-3 days to feel better, then take it slow.

infamy ... I was banded on Monday and felt pretty darn good that day and Tuesday. On Wednesday I wasn't too sore but just felt much more tired than the previous two days. I think that might have been b/c of the change from the i/v pain med to the oral pain med perhaps. I'm feeling much better today and hopefully each day will get a little easier. So, don't be surprised if you feel a little bit worse a couple of days out. Just get plenty of rest between some short walks!
